Julia Burton
Adaptive Capacity Through Silviculture: managing risk and maintaining ecosystem services in northern hardwood forests
Abstract: A series of changes in ecological conditions makes the sustainability of business-as-usual silvicultural practices in northern hardwoods less certain. Moreover, historical exploitation and management has degraded the capacity of northern hardwoods to self-organize and continue to provide the full suite of values and services people depend on. The Adaptive Capacity Through Silviculture Experiment (ACTS) seeks to quantify the relative risks and rewards of climate-informed Resilience and Transition strategies designed to increase adaptive capacity through restoration of structural, compositional and functional heterogeneity, and forest assisted migration, respectively, compared to Business-as-Usual and No Action.
Alex Helman
Carbon Stewardship via Improved Resiliency in Northern Hardwood Forests
Abstract: With funds from SFI’s Carbon Stewardship funding program, The Nature Conservancy is implementing a project aimed at enhancing forest carbon storage and resilience across 600+ acres of northern hardwood forest in Baraga County. Management activities including variable density thinning, targeted scarification, and underplanting of long-lived conifers, primarily hemlock and white pine. The project seeks to strike a balance between commercial harvesting and other management actions that can increase resiliency through both legacy retention and the establishment of a new cohort of trees.
Rick Hill
Management in the Middle: Modernizing Hardwood Silviculture in the Zone of Maximum Impact.
Abstract: Management of northern hardwood across the west UP state forests present many challenges. In the Lake Superior watershed, we can reliably regenerate northern hardwood. We must work to improve diversity of the resource as well as providing sustainable yield of forest products. In the southern reaches of the WUP we struggle with degraded systems, high deer populations, and changing moisture regimes. These challenges will take more time, investment, and out of the box thinking to regenerate northern hardwood. In the middle we find our best opportunity for new silvicultural practices making a positive impact regenerating northern hardwood stands.
Christel Kern
Long-term and new Forest Service research on sustainable management of northern hardwoods
Abstract: For 100 years, Forest Service Research & Development has been studying approaches to sustain northern hardwoods through management. The research includes long-term growth & yield studies as well as new climate adaptive experiments in northern hardwoods, and research that spans from detailed plots to landscape scale studies. Recent results highlight possible modifications to selection systems and importance of followup treatments for recruitment.
Amber Marchel
Managing Northern Hardwoods Amid Changing Conditions: Balancing Long-Term Objectives with Operational Realities
Abstract: Northern hardwood management in Michigan's Upper Peninsula is becoming increasingly complex as land managers work to balance long-term silvicultural objectives with evolving ecological, economic, and operational realities. This presentation will highlight several key challenges currently facing practitioners, including regeneration concerns, access and infrastructure limitations, fluctuating timber markets, and a shrinking logging workforce, a trend occurring throughout much of the country. Using examples from active forest management, the discussion will explore how these factors influence planning and decision-making on the ground.
Sara Vial
Restoring Fire as an Ecological and Silvicultural Process: Monitoring Outcomes Across Diverse Forest Types
Abstract: As we work toward the expansion of prescribed fire across multiple forest cover types, our goal is to reestablish fire as a foundational ecological and silvicultural process, especially within pine-dominated systems where fire exclusion has altered structure and function. By integrating natural landscape features into burn planning and conducting systematic, post‑fire monitoring, we can more clearly evaluate how variations in fire intensity drive ecological outcomes.
Ron Waukau
Abstract: This presentation examines the future of sustainable forest management for the next 50 years within the Menominee Reservation and the operations of Menominee Tribal Enterprises (MTE) in Keshena, Wisconsin. It highlights how longstanding harvest practices are being challenged by emerging environmental, economic, and workforce conditions.
The presentation identifies several major pressures facing northern hardwood forests, including climate change, invasive species, biodiversity loss, and increasing frequency of severe storms and tornadoes. Visual examples illustrate landscape-scale forest impacts and historical storm patterns affecting the reservation.
Christopher R. Webster
Using silvicultural experiments to identify bottlenecks and maintain species diversity in northern hardwood forests
Abstract: A variety of silvicultural experiments have been established over the last 20 years at the Ford Forest with the goal of maintaining species diversity in managed forests. This talk will highlight key findings from gap based silviculture experiments and the Northern Hardwood Silviculture Experiment to Enhance Diversity.
